[發明專利]一種基于LoRa的傳感器信號的高可靠數據傳輸方法有效
| 申請號: | 202211638102.7 | 申請日: | 2022-12-20 |
| 公開(公告)號: | CN115623536B | 公開(公告)日: | 2023-04-14 |
| 發明(設計)人: | 蔣春來 | 申請(專利權)人: | 蘇州洛爾帝科技有限公司 |
| 主分類號: | H04W28/06 | 分類號: | H04W28/06;H04L1/00 |
| 代理公司: | 暫無信息 | 代理人: | 暫無信息 |
| 地址: | 215300 江蘇省蘇州*** | 國省代碼: | 江蘇;32 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 基于 lora 傳感器 信號 可靠 數據傳輸 方法 | ||
1.一種基于LoRa的傳感器信號的高可靠數據傳輸方法,其特征在于,包括:
獲取設定時間周期內的待傳輸數據,并根據每個時間周期內的待傳輸數據構建初始矩陣;
根據待傳輸數據的數據值將待傳輸數據分為多個種類,根據每個初始矩陣中所包含待傳輸數據的種類數以及每個種類待傳輸數據的個數獲取初始矩陣中待傳輸數據的重復度;
根據每個初始矩陣中待傳輸數據的重復度、初始矩陣中每個種類待傳輸數據的集中程度及待傳輸數據的個數得到每個初始矩陣的壓縮程度;獲取初始矩陣中每個種類待傳輸數據的集中程度的方法為:
對初始矩陣建立直角坐標系,根據每個種類的待傳輸數據在初始矩陣中的位置到原點的距離,獲取初始矩陣中每個種類待傳輸數據的離散程度;
對初始矩陣進行形態學閉運算,得到更新后的矩陣,利用更新后的矩陣與初始矩陣進行減運算,獲取每個種類的待傳輸數據的個數作為初始矩陣中每個種類的待傳輸數據的連接性;
根據每個種類待傳輸數據的離散程度和連接性乘積的倒數,得到每個種類待傳輸數據的集中程度;
將初始矩陣預等分為多個第一矩陣塊,利用獲取初始矩陣的壓縮程度的方法,獲取每個第一矩陣塊的壓縮程度,根據第一矩陣塊的壓縮程度的均值和初始矩陣的壓縮程度,判斷初始矩陣是否按照預等分的分割方式對初始矩陣進行等分,得到多個第一矩陣塊;
當初始矩陣不進行等分時將該初始矩陣作為目標矩陣;當初始矩陣進行等分時,將等分后的每個第一矩陣塊作為新的初始矩陣,并對每個新的初始矩陣塊進行預等分,得到每個新的初始矩陣塊對應的多個第二矩陣塊,根據每個新的初始矩陣的壓縮程度與對應多個第二矩陣塊的壓縮程度均值判斷該新的初始矩陣是否進行等分,依次迭代直到等分后的矩陣塊不繼續進行等分或達到設定尺寸為止,得到所有的目標矩陣;根據每個目標矩陣中每個種類待傳輸數據集中程度及待傳輸數據的個數,獲取每個目標矩陣中每個種類待傳輸數據的重要程度;
根據每個目標矩陣中重要程度最大值對應種類的待傳輸數據,獲取每個目標矩陣的編碼方向;獲取每個目標矩陣的編碼方向的方法為:
以設定的多個方向分別對每個目標矩陣中,重要程度最大值對應種類的待傳輸數據進行鏈碼編碼,獲取每個目標矩陣中,重要程度最大值對應種類的待傳輸數據在設定的每個方向上的鏈碼數量,將最小鏈碼數量對應的方向作為每個目標矩陣的編碼方向;
以每個目標矩陣的編碼方向分別對每個目標矩陣進行游程編碼,得到壓縮后的待傳輸數據,并利用LoRa技術對壓縮后的待傳輸數據進行傳輸。
2.根據權利要求1所述的一種基于LoRa的傳感器信號的高可靠數據傳輸方法,其特征在于,獲取初始矩陣中待傳輸數據的重復度的方法為:
利用最小二乘法對初始矩陣中所有種類的待傳輸數據個數進行直線擬合,獲取擬合直線的斜率;
對初始矩陣中待傳輸數據的種類數量進行負相關映射并歸一化,將歸一化后的值與擬合直線斜率的乘積得到初始矩陣中待傳輸數據的重復度。
3.根據權利要求1所述的一種基于LoRa的傳感器信號的高可靠數據傳輸方法,其特征在于,獲取每個初始矩陣的壓縮程度的方法為:
獲取每個初始矩陣中每個種類的待傳輸數據個數在該初始矩陣的待傳輸數據總數中的占比,與對應種類待傳輸數據的集中程度乘積的累加和;
根據該累加和與初始矩陣中待傳輸數據的重復度的乘積,得到初始矩陣的壓縮程度。
4.根據權利要求1所述的一種基于LoRa的傳感器信號的高可靠數據傳輸方法,其特征在于,判斷初始矩陣是否按照預等分的分割方式對初始矩陣進行等分的方法為:
當第一矩陣塊的壓縮程度均值小于等于初始矩陣的壓縮程度時,該初始矩陣不按照預等分的分割方式對初始矩陣進行等分;
當第一矩陣塊的壓縮程度均值大于初始矩陣的壓縮程度時,該初始矩陣按照預等分的分割方式對初始矩陣進行等分。
5.根據權利要求1所述的一種基于LoRa的傳感器信號的高可靠數據傳輸方法,其特征在于,獲取每個目標矩陣中每個種類待傳輸數據的重要程度的方法為:
獲取每個目標矩陣中每個種類待傳輸數據的集中程度;
獲取每個目標矩陣中每個種類待傳輸數據在該目標矩陣中所有待傳輸數據總數的占比;
根據每個目標矩陣中每個種類待傳輸數據的集中程度,與每個種類待傳輸數據在該目標矩陣中所有待傳輸數據總數的占比的乘積,得到每個目標矩陣中每個種類待傳輸數據的重要程度。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于蘇州洛爾帝科技有限公司,未經蘇州洛爾帝科技有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202211638102.7/1.html,轉載請聲明來源鉆瓜專利網。





